Hmmm, watch out for this gotcha from their TOS:

"For each Product selected by you, you will display on Your Site ONLY the text, graphics, images, logos and other elements designated by us to be used in promoting the Products"

I haven't looked at what they provide yet, but doesn't that kinda stifle landing page creativity?

They also don't let you use their product names in PPC search terms, which makes it a bit more challenging to piggyback off their well-known TV brands.
 
And sorry to be the grinch, but I noticed each of the product pages has a big fat "Order Now Toll Free 1-800-xxx" prominently featured. Do we get paid for referred phone-in orders?
 
If you are using PPC and want to get around the TM terms, long tail is your best friend. For the WalkFit campaign I did, I just jacked every keyword that was listed on the site, and took out all of the TM/product keywords, and used everything else explaining the insoles, then dug out the keywords related to those and BAM, a keyword list to work with. You can do that with anything though, or should at least.
